Kota Kinabalu: The Sandakan contingent were the big winners with its players delivering nine titles in total at the Sandakan leg Sabah Tennis juniors tournament held over the weekend.

Shawn Alfie Silvester (boys Under-16 singles), Bradley Oscar Johannes (boys Under-12 singles), Bradley Oscar and Mohd Faziezan (boys Under-12 doubles) and Sandra Allysa Silvester (girls Under-10 singles) won their respective titles outright.

The home players that won the other five titles from partnership with other districts’ players were Sandra Allysa Silvester (girls Under-10 doubles with Kota Kinabalu’s Hailey Chong Ee Wen), Muhd Ryan Rafeeq Rommeh (boys Under-10 doubles with Kota Kinabalu’s Christian Lee), Scharllotte Avryll Silvester (girls Under-14 doubles with Lahad Datu’s Nur Allyda Qalesya Mohd Ali), Harith Jay Sunil (boys Under-14 doubles with Penampang’s Nathan Guansing) and Farith Athmar Jamludin (boys Under-16 doubles with Lahad Datu’s Mohd Eizlan Mikhail).

A total of 18 events were contested over three days and the other winners were Muhd Ammar Imran (Keningau – boys Under-10 singles), Elisha Chong Ee Lei (Tawau – girls Under-12 singles), Nur Allyda Qalesya (Lahad Datu – girls Under-14 singles), Mohd Eizlan Mikhail Aslan (Lahad Datu – boys Under-14 singles), Miza Rasyidah Zakirah Mohd Rasyid (Keningau – girls Under-16 singles), Nur Rafiqah Mohd Nor (Penampang – girls Under-18 singles), Samuel Guansing (Penampang – boys Under-18 singles), Miza Rasyidah Zakirah/Nurfarhana Natasha (Keningau/Kota Kinabalu – girls Under-18 doubles), Samuel Guansing/Isa Ueno Dares (Penampang – boys Under-18 doubles).

Sandakan District Tennis Association president Silvester Lawai was satisfied with the achievements of his players and attributed their success to the support from the parents and coaches.

He praised tournament officials as well as Sabah Tennis Association president Johnson Koh and its secretary Tito Latoja for their input to ensure the success of the tournament.

He also expressed his gratitude to Sandakan Industrial Training Institute’s director Azmi Rahman Mat Zuini and its tennis club’s president Suhaidi Mustar for permission to use two of their tennis courts for the Under-12 categories.

Meanwhile, Johnson thanked Sandakan’s Member of Parliament Vivian Wong who was the main sponsor of the event and he hopes the staging of the tournament will help to improve the players further and also to motivate more parents to encourage their children to take up tennis.

The closing ceremony was officiated by Tang Szu Ching representing Vivian.
